

Kenneth E. Ward, 67, of Mansfield, died Saturday, May 18, 2013 at MedCentral Mansfield after an extended illness. Born November 14, 1945 in Inez, Kentucky, he was the son of Edsel Ward and Rebecca (Mills) Dalton.
Ken was an area resident since 1956 and was a 1964 graduate of Shelby Senior High School. He was a hard worker and retired as a truck driver with the Teamsters. He enjoyed fishing, camping and hunting. Ken was known as a sharp dresser and a "jack of all trades" who centered his life around his children and grandchildren.
He is survived by his mother and step father, Rebecca (James) Dalton of Shelby; three sons, Ken (Judie) Ward of Delaware, Ohio, Todd (Mindy) Ward of Butler, Ohio and David Ward of Ontario, Ohio; seven grandchildren, Andrew, Collin, Robert, Madison, Courtney, Caylee and Celsey; two brothers, Paul (Peggy) Ward of Tennessee and Harry (Kathy) Ward of Conneaut, Ohio; a sister, Virginia (Don) Argo of Shelby; and a host of nieces, nephews, other relatives and very good friends. He was preceded in death by his father; a son, Chad Ward; and a grandson, Brian Ward.
